>> Is there a tool out there that tells me which HSDir is/will probably be
>> responsible for a given onion address (and at what time)?
> 
> There's no tool, unless you can reverse SHA1.
> (Or brute-force a set of popular onion addresses.)

I probably was not very clear in my question. I'm not aiming for the
reverse path, just the normal calculation a tor client does given an
onion address but instead of just calculating the current descriptor-id,
print descriptor-ids for the future N days for onion address M (for the
pre-prop224 world).

> In short, it's the first 3 fingerprints following descriptor-id:
> 
> permanent-id = H(public-key)[:10]
> descriptor-id = H(permanent-id | H(time-period | descriptor-cookie | replica))
> where H is SHA1.
